what no number has to be added to each term of 3:5 to make the ratio 5:6

the ratio is 3:5
after adding a no. = x
the ratio becomes= 5:6

According to question
3+x/5+x = 5/6

cross multiplication
6(3+x) / 5(5+x) = 1
18 + 6x / 25 +5x = 1
18 + 6x = 25 +5x
6x - 5x = 25 - 18
x = 7
So when 7 is added to the ratio 3:5 is become 5:6
